The President of the United States of America, authorized by Executive Order 11046, 24 August 1962, takes pleasure in presenting the Bronze Star Medal to Sergeant First Class Robert B. Gimenez, United States Army, for meritorious service while deployed in support of Operation ENDURING FREEDOM as a mentor to the Afghan National Army and Afghan National Police and as a liaison to the French Operational Mentoring and Liaison Team from 25 January 2007 through 24 January 2008. His commitment to mission resulted in the success of the ANA, ANP, and OMLT both in training and in combat operations. His dedication to mentoring the ANA and ANP and to supporting the French OMLT was instrumental in setting the conditions for the future stability of the Islamic Republic of Afghanistan. His performance in a combat zone reflects great credit upon himself, the Combined Security Transition Command-Afghanistan, Combined Joint Task Force PHOENIX VI, the United States Central Command and the United States Army.
